The Montezuma-Cortez School District RE-1 is a public school district in Montezuma County, Colorado, United States, based in Cortez, Colorado, United States.

Schools[]

The Montezuma-Cortez School District RE-1 has one preschool, five elementary schools, one middle school and one high school. In addition, it serves three charter schools.[3]

School Grades Enrollment (2018–2019) Website
Battlerock Charter School K–6 68 [1]
Beech Street Pre-School Preschool 92 [2]
Children's Kiva Montessori K–8 111 [3]
Kemper Elementary School K–5 369 [4]
Lewis-Arriola Elementary School K–5 128 [5]
Manaugh Elementary School K–5 258 [6]
Mesa Elementary School K–5 346 [7]
Montezuma-Cortez High School 9–12 667 [8]
Montezuma-Cortez Middle School 6–8 574 [9]
Pleasant View Elementary School K–5 31 [10]
Southwest Open School 9–12 134 [11]
